Tour de France 2014 Route stage 19: Maubourguet – Bergerac
Friday, July 25th – a 208,5 kilometre flat stage from Maubourguet to Bergerac. The bunch rides away from the Pyrenees as the climbing is now over for the 2014 Tour. (Slideshow route/profile)
The mountains are over for this year’s Tour. Two sprints and an important time trial remain.
Malbourguet
The peaceful village of Maubourguet will be startled by the presence of the world’s biggest sporting event. It is located in the Hautes-Pyrénées and this is the first time it will host the Tour de France.
Bergerac
The stage travels to Bergerac. It’s the third Tour presence of the town on the River Dordogne, also known as ‘Sin City’ – due to the fine wines and tobacco.
